The Public Health and Food Protection Program protects public health by helping to ensure the safety and security of New Jersey wholesale food supply, summer youth camps, tanning facilities, and public recreational bathing facilities. If you have a problem or concern about any Program-regulated facility or business, please send us an email using the template below.
